Professor Hamilton's Diary: March 25, 1935
His mother-in-law goes home; try your hand at the daily crossword
Margaret’s mother caught the bus for Bronxville, N.Y. today, so things must have simmered down a bit with Mary Elizabeth. The professor said the toddler “seems much better.” He followed his routine of morning and afternoon lectures, getting Margaret to the hospital, picking her up in the late afternoon and studying in the evening.
